You can do your Pilates warm-up while seated on a mat or while standing. Here\u2019s a simple list of warm-up exercises for each option:<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: center;\"><b>Exercises for Pilates Warm-Up While Standing<\/b><\/p>\n<ol>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Spinal rotation &#8211; Stand with your feet hip-width apart. Extend your arms forward or bend them at the elbows, then rotate your torso to one side. Pause, then return to the center. Do the same on the other side.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Arm circles\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Calf raises<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Hip circles<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Leg swings &#8211; Hold onto a wall for balance and gently swing one leg forward and back, then side to side. Do this 20 times for each leg.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">March or jog in place<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p><strong>Whether you\u2019re a workout beast or just a beginner making your first foray into the world of fitness and dieting \u2013 BetterMe has a lot to offer to both newbies and experts! <a class=\"in-cell-link\" href=\"https:\/\/quiz.betterme.world\/first-page-generated?flow=2117&amp;utm_source=Blog&amp;utm_medium=Blog&amp;utm_campaign=Pilates_Warm_Uphttps:\/\/quiz.betterme.world\/first-page-generated?flow=2117&amp;utm_source=Blog&amp;utm_medium=Blog&amp;utm_campaign=Pilates_Warm_Up\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">Install the app and experience the versatility first-hand!<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: center;\"><b>Exercises for Pilates Warm-Up on a Mat<\/b><\/p>\n<ol>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Pelvic curls &#8211; Lie on the mat on your back with your knees bent and your feet flat, hip-width apart. On an exhale, tilt your pelvis, flattening your lower back, and curling your spine up until your body forms a straight line from your shoulders to your knees. Hold briefly before slowly lowering back down, one vertebra at a time, to the starting position.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Cat-cow &#8211; Start on your hands and knees with your hands under your shoulders and your knees under your hips. On an inhale, drop your belly, arch your back, and lift your head to look up. Pause. On an exhale, round your spine up toward the ceiling, tucking your chin toward your chest, and drawing your navel in.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Seated ankle circles<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Torso twists &#8211; Sit on the mat with your legs extended straight out in front of you and your toes pointed up. Raise your left leg, bend it at the knee, and cross it over your right leg &#8211; your left foot should be on the outside of your right knee, flat on the ground. With a straight back, twist your torso to the left from your lower back. Hold this position before returning to the center, then switching legs and twisting to the other side. Keep alternating sides.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Arm and wrist circles.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p><em><strong>Read more:<\/strong> <a href=\"https:\/\/betterme.world\/articles\/is-pilates-good-for-core-strength\/\">Is Pilates Good for Core Strength? The Science-Backed Answer<\/a><\/em><\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: center;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"How_Long_Should_a_Pilates_Warm-Up_Be\"><\/span><b>How Long Should a Pilates Warm-Up Be?<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The rule of thumb is the longer your workout, the longer the warm-up session, and vice versa. While there\u2019s no stipulated time limit for how long any warm-up session should be, it \u2018s generally accepted that you should allow at least 5 to 10 minutes to warm up before you exercise (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.heart.org\/en\/healthy-living\/fitness\/fitness-basics\/warm-up-cool-down\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">8<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">).<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">However, one study has stated that pushing your warm-up time to 15 minutes could be optimal for enhanced technical performance and physiological readiness while avoiding unnecessary fatigue (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/articles\/PMC11983768\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">9<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">). Another has stated that warming up for 20 to 45 minutes could be best for more intense sessions such as swimming competitions (<\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.researchgate.net\/publication\/269657637_Influence_of_duration_and_intensity_of_warm-up_sessions_on_the_performance_among_short_distance_swimmers\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">10<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">).<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/quiz.betterme.world\/first-page-generated?flow=2117&amp;utm_source=Blog&amp;utm_medium=Blog&amp;utm_campaign=Pilates_Warm_Up\"><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ter size-large wp-image-70452\" src=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/01\/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%BA%D0%BE%D1%80%D0%B8%D1%81%D1%82%D0%B0%D0%BB%D0%B0-1024x640.png\" alt=\"\" width=\"770\" height=\"481\" srcset=\"https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/01\/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%BA%D0%BE%D1%80%D0%B8%D1%81%D1%82%D0%B0%D0%BB%D0%B0.png 1024w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/01\/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%BA%D0%BE%D1%80%D0%B8%D1%81%D1%82%D0%B0%D0%BB%D0%B0-300x188.png 300w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/01\/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%BA%D0%BE%D1%80%D0%B8%D1%81%D1%82%D0%B0%D0%BB%D0%B0.png 768w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/01\/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%BA%D0%BE%D1%80%D0%B8%D1%81%D1%82%D0%B0%D0%BB%D0%B0-1472x920.png 1472w, https:\/\/cdn.betterme.world\/articles\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/01\/%D0%B2%D0%B8%D0%BA%D0%BE%D1%80%D0%B8%D1%81%D1%82%D0%B0%D0%BB%D0%B0.png 1920w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 770px) 100vw, 770px\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<p><span data-sheets-root=\"1\"><h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Frequently_Asked_Questions\"><\/span><b>Frequently Asked Questions<\/b><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2><ul><li><h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Is_Pilates_harder_than_yoga\"><\/span><strong>Is Pilates harder than yoga?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3><\/li><\/ul><p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Not necessarily, as it depends on an individual and the type of Pilates or yoga class that you participate in.<\/span><\/p>\n<ul><li><h3><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Should_you_do_Pilates_on_an_empty_stomach\"><\/span><strong>Should you do Pilates on an empty stomach?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3><\/li><\/ul><p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">No, you shouldn\u2019t.
